Job Summary
Our client is seeking an experienced Appeals Manager to oversee utilization management activities and ensure compliance with regulatory guidelines. The role involves evaluating medical necessity, managing appeals, and ensuring cost-effective healthcare delivery.
Key Responsibilities
- Perform utilization management activities including hospital admission certification, continued stay review, and discharge planning.
- Evaluate medical necessity using evidence-based criteria and document all review findings.
- Oversee coordination and delivery of comprehensive healthcare services for members requiring care management.
- Interact with providers to approve care and address utilization management issues.
- Ensure all activities comply with regulatory agency requirements and participate in Medical Management grand rounds.
- Engage with external Clinical Peer Reviewers and designated External Review Agencies to ensure timely decisions and outcomes.
Qualifications
- New York State license as Registered Nurse, License Practical Nurse, or Physical Therapist.
- Strong knowledge of clinical guidelines such as InterQual or Milliman Care Guidelines.
Experience
- Minimum of two to five years of clinical experience in an acute or applicable care setting.
- Experience in appeals or UM/UR in a managed care or hospital setting is required.
Skills
- Excellent communication and interaction skills with providers and members.
- Proficiency in relevant medical management software and documentation systems.
- Ability to analyze utilization trends and identify potential needs.
